Output 7eedbec63ffdd02e77557a4e411bfc8e0905aa501e8d19d4ec9e1eaf3e2e090f:0

value
43004
script pubkey
OP_0 OP_PUSHBYTES_20 def66698349153d7c2b1d197c6c66ef42cd7d509
address
bc1qmmmxdxp5j9fa0s436xtud3nw7skd04gf7udl8y
transaction
7eedbec63ffdd02e77557a4e411bfc8e0905aa501e8d19d4ec9e1eaf3e2e090f
confirmations
14323
spent
true